Not a great deal to add to the comments already made on this thread, except to say that I am generally in favour of checking that the engine will run on each selector position before takeoff if possible.
BPF, in his inimitable way, though, makes a couple of very valid points:
1. It's not in the POH, so Cessna either didn't think of it, or didn't think it was necessary.
2. By making the checklist more complex, we increase the possibility of a mistake, and in doing so, we may inadvertently introduce a risk that is greater than the one we are trying to avoid.
So, before adding stuff to the POH checks,
consider carefully if the perceived benefits outweigh the potential risks.
